Course Overview
Stage 2 Fashion is designed to extend the skills explored in Stage 1 Fashion Design; however, this is not a prerequisite. Stage 2 Fashion is a subject designed to cater to students who have an interest in pursuing a pathway involving entry to university or to the workforce, specifically in the fashion or textile industry, or broader visual arts.
Students are expected to work independently, developing their ideas into well designed finished products. Projects for example may explore constructed and embellished textiles, millinery, jewellery making and illustrations.
It is recommended that students successfully complete at least 1 semester of Stage 1 Fashion Design if they wish to enrol in Stage 2 Fashion Design.
Assessment
- Inquiry (Written)
- Practical Skills (Practical and Written Investigation)
- Product (Artwork and Folio of supporting evidence)
